Sanghamitra Sengupta is a scholar working on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, Electrochemistry and Biomedical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Sanghamitra Sengupta has authored 16 papers receiving a total of 523 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Atomic and Molecular Physics, and Optics, 4 papers in Electrochemistry and 3 papers in Biomedical Engineering. Recurrent topics in Sanghamitra Sengupta’s work include Spectroscopy and Quantum Chemical Studies (11 papers), Electrochemical Analysis and Applications (4 papers) and Photoreceptor and optogenetics research (2 papers). Sanghamitra Sengupta is often cited by papers focused on Spectroscopy and Quantum Chemical Studies (11 papers), Electrochemical Analysis and Applications (4 papers) and Photoreceptor and optogenetics research (2 papers). Sanghamitra Sengupta collaborates with scholars based in United States, The Netherlands and Sweden. Sanghamitra Sengupta's co-authors include Cressa Ria P. Fulong, Feihe Huang, Jifu Sun, Timothy R. Cook, Matthew R. Crawley, Jiong Zhou, Qing Li, Yuzhen Zhang, Guocan Yu and Alan E. Friedman and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Nature Communications and Langmuir.
